JANTX2N2906A-Transistor Overview
The JANTX2N2906A is a high-reliability PNP bipolar junction transistor designed for general-purpose amplification and switching applications. Manufactured to military standards, it offers enhanced durability and consistent electrical performance in demanding environments. This transistor is optimized for medium-power applications, featuring reliable gain characteristics and robust voltage and current handling capabilities. Its sturdy construction ensures stable operation across a wide temperature range, making it suitable for aerospace, defense, and industrial electronics. JANTX2N2906A-Transistor Key Features
- High current gain (hFE): Ensures efficient amplification with gain values typically between 60 and 300, providing precise signal control.
- Rated collector-emitter voltage (Vceo): Supports up to 40V, enabling operation in moderate voltage environments without breakdown risk.
- Collector current capacity: Handles continuous currents up to 600mA, suitable for medium power switching tasks.
- Military-grade reliability: Manufactured to JANTX specifications, guaranteeing performance consistency under harsh environmental conditions.
JANTX2N2906A-Transistor Technical Specifications
Parameter | Specificatie |
---|---|
Type transistor | PNP bipolaire junctie transistor |
Collector-uitgangsspanning (Vceo) | 40 V |
Collector-Base Voltage (Vcbo) | 60 V |
Emitter-Base Voltage (Vebo) | 5 V |
Collector Current, Continuous (Ic) | 600 mA |
Vermogensdissipatie (Pc) | 800 mW |
DC stroomversterking (hFE) | 60 ?C 300 (at Ic=10mA, Vce=5V) |
Overgangsfrequentie (fT) | 100 MHz (typisch) |
Bedrijfstemperatuurbereik | -65 °C tot +200 °C |

FAQ
What type of transistor is the JANTX2N2906A?
The device is a PNP bipolar junction transistor (BJT), designed primarily for amplification and switching functions in medium-power applications. It features a robust design suitable for military and industrial use.

What are the maximum voltage ratings for this transistor?
The maximum collector-emitter voltage (Vceo) is 40 volts, collector-base voltage (Vcbo) is 60 volts, and emitter-base voltage (Vebo) is 5 volts. These ratings define the maximum voltages the transistor can safely handle without damage.
What current levels can this transistor handle continuously?
This transistor supports a continuous collector current (Ic) of up to 600 milliamperes, making it suitable for moderate power amplification and switching tasks.

Is the JANTX2N2906A suitable for high-temperature environments?
Yes, it operates reliably across a wide temperature range from -65??C to +200??C, making it ideal for harsh environmental conditions typical in aerospace and industrial applications.
What distinguishes the JANTX2N2906A from commercial-grade 2N2906 transistors?
Unlike commercial-grade equivalents, the JANTX2N2906A is manufactured to military standards, including rigorous screening and quality controls. This results in enhanced reliability, tighter parameter tolerances, and suitability for critical applications.
